President of Georgia - These Elections Did Not Take Place, New Elections Must Be Held As Soon As Possible

November 18, 2024

President of Georgia,

Atoneli Residence, Tbilisi, Georgia

"... My assessment of the election results is as follows: First and foremost, all principles and standards of Georgia’s Constitution and international law, as enshrined and guaranteed in numerous conventions, were violated. Chief among these were the secrecy of voting and the universality of the vote, as the voting rights of emigrants were disregarded. Moreover, widespread and systematic fraud schemes were evident, encompassing both the pre-election period and Election Day. Crucially, a fundamental right related to elections was also violated - the right to have election complaints reviewed fairly and by an independent judiciary.

Furthermore, the elections are not recognized by the President, any opposition political parties, or a large segment of society, who continue their rightful protests and defiance. Consequently, the legitimacy of the elected Parliament is not acknowledged by anyone. Non-governmental and monitoring organizations, both domestically and internationally, also refrain from declaring these elections as free and fair. Even more significant is the fact that, three weeks later, none of our key democratic partners have recognized the elections. Instead, they emphasize the violations and are considering various measures of pressure.

Thus, the verdict is clear: these elections did not take place".
